What will you do?

The Privacy Engineering team within Digital Certification, within Schneider Digital, supports application teams to meet internal and external personal data protection requirements. We manage over 4,000 software applications globally and work with the community of 5,000 professionals that have broad reach across Schneider Electric (SE) and are at the forefront of innovation.

Our global cybersecurity and privacy implementation organization is seeking a Privacy Engineer that is passionate and enthusiastic about data protection and privacy. This engineer will work directly with SE teams to review our software applications and associated processes to ensure they are privacy compliant and perform privacy reviews and Data Protection Impact Assessments (DPIAs). This role is part of the Digital Certification team and will work closely with the Data Protection Officer. The Privacy Engineer will be working in collaboration with other cybersecurity and privacy professionals, application owners, legal teams, and engineering organizations.

Responsibilities
The Privacy Engineer will work with project teams to ensure that applications meet personal data protection and privacy regulatory requirements by performing Privacy reviews and Data Protection Impact assessments (under European and other regulatory requirements).
  • Review applications to identify risks, provide mitigating actions, and ensure compliance. This includes:
    - Performing privacy compliance reviews and presenting them to relevant stakeholders
    - Performing risk assessments to evaluate the privacy risks for individuals and the company
    - Drafting recommendations with respect to personal data processing, data minimization, transparency, data retention, cookies, etc.
    - Advising on effective solutions for enabling privacy and data protection by design and by default capabilities.
  • Work with the team to develop processes, templates, training and awareness materials
  • Test and help creating new products and tools to identify use cases and areas for improvement and automation of the privacy reviews
  • Research and analyze legal or regulatory requirements (including incoming privacy laws worldwide) to translate privacy rules and policies into actionable engineering requirements

What qualifications will make you successful for this role?
  • 3 years minimum of experience in the privacy field, including previous performance of privacy reviews
  • Law Degree desirable, although we will evaluate candidates with a different background.
  • Privacy and/or Information Security certification (e.g. CISSP, CISM, CIPP, CIPM) and knowledge of applicable privacy regulations and frameworks (e.g. GDPR, CCPA, NIST CSF) desirable
  • Relevant education or external accreditation in the areas of data protection, security, audit, quality or risk management would be a plus.
  • Strong communication (incl. in a technical manner) and collaboration skills are required
  • Ability to handle complex information, solve problems, and manage multiple tasks
  • Strong organizational skills are required
  • Ability to travel up to 20%, including internationally
  • English fluent is required
